Multiplication Table of 40

The multiplication table of 40 displays the products of 40 with numbers from 1 to 20. Each subsequent result is obtained by adding 40 to the previous product, forming a regular and predictable pattern. Learning this table strengthens the number sense of students and supports solving higher-level multiplication problems. 

Multiplicand Operation Multiplier   Result
40 x 1 = 40
40 x 2 = 80
40 x 3 = 120
40 x 4 = 160
40 x 5 = 200
40 x 6 = 240
40 x 7 = 280
40 x 8 = 320
40 x 9 = 360
40 x 10 = 400
40 x 11 = 440
40 x 12 = 480
40 x 13 = 520
40 x 14 = 560
40 x 15 = 600
40 x 16 = 640
40 x 17 = 680
40 x 18 = 720
40 x 19 = 760
40 x 20 = 800

How to read the multiplication table of 40?

To read the Table of 40, start with 40 × 1 = 40. Each next entry can be obtained by repeatedly adding 40: 40 + 40 = 80, 80 + 40 = 120, and so on. This method helps learners recognize the increasing pattern and understand how each multiple grows systematically.

Solved Examples on Table of 40

Example 1: Find the product of 40 × 9.

  • 40 × 9 = 360

  • Answer: 360

Example 2: Which multiple of 40 equals 520?

  • 520 ÷ 40 = 13

  • Answer: 13th multiple

Example 3: A factory produces 40 × 12 pens in a day. If 80 pens are damaged, how many usable pens remain?

  • Step 1: 40 × 12 = 480

  • Step 2: 480 − 80 = 400

  • Answer: 400 usable pens

Example 4: Calculate the total number of pages if 6 notebooks are purchased, and each notebook contains 40 × 3 pages.

  • Step 1: 40 × 3 = 120 pages per notebook

  • Step 2: 6 × 120 = 720 pages in total

  • Answer: 720 pages

Example 5: A school orders 40 × 15 chairs. If 25 chairs are broken, how many chairs can be used?

  • Step 1: 40 × 15 = 600

  • Step 2: 600 − 25 = 575

  • Answer: 575 usable chairs
